Computer Network Support Specialists Salary

in Boulder, CO

Computer Network Support Specialists in Boulder, CO make a median of $78,770 a year, or about $37.87 an hour. The range runs from $56K at the entry level to $130K for experienced workers.

Can a computer network support specialist afford a 2BR apartment alone in Boulder?

It’s a stretch — at the median salary of $79K, rent takes 40.7% of take-home pay. A 2-bedroom at the HUD Fair Market Rent runs $2,044/month. The 30% guideline puts the comfortable ceiling at roughly $1,500/month in rent — so roommates or a 1-bedroom would ease the math significantly.

How much do computer network support specialists make in Boulder, CO?

The median is $78,770 a year, that works out to about $38 an hour. But the range is wide: entry-level workers start around $55,500, and experienced computer network support specialists can clear $130,180. These are BLS numbers, based on employer-reported data, not self-reported surveys.

Is $79K enough to live in Boulder?

On that salary, you'd take home roughly $5,028/month after taxes. A 2-bedroom here rents for about $2,044/month, which eats 40.7% of your paycheck. That's above the 30% rule of thumb, housing will be a stretch at the median salary, though you can manage with roommates or a smaller place.
